Thank you for visiting our web page. Frank Paul School is about student success. We believe that a partnership between the school, home, and community will ensure that all students are successful. We provide our students with engaging instruction and enriching learning opportunities to help them develop their mind, body, and spirit.
 
Our staff is a professional, dedicated, and hard-working group. They establish learning goals for all students, collect multiple sources of information to assess student learning, and use assessment results to guide instruction. Our staff consistently collaborates to improve professional practice.
 
Students have the opportunity to participate in enriching regular day and after-school programs such as: art; drama; needle work (knitting); GATE; nutrition club (in coordination with 5-A Day); garden club (in coordination with California State University-Monterey Bay); and sports. In addition, over 50% of our teachers provide after-school academic assistance to their students.
 
We are always looking for ways to involve our parents in school matters. Our parents can be part of School Site Council, Parents In Action, Koffee Klatch, Parent Volunteers, Dual Immersion Parent Committee, and monthly parent meetings. Our staff communicates student progress through phone call, parent meetings, written progress reports, and parent-teacher conferences.
 
At Frank Paul, students come first.
